Output d845e1ada0b8d8578963718294783394042ae82f6a783f1451ca2ab5845b8493:1

value
1101663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f58a71b9301e166ef73f6a68455a37dcf15fc995 OP_EQUAL
address
3Q5KKpHZCQv4rtkvekWEAqKYRnicPvhsii
transaction
d845e1ada0b8d8578963718294783394042ae82f6a783f1451ca2ab5845b8493
confirmations
351492
spent
true